Bend, Ore. – On 04/25/15 at 1:15 AM, Officers with the Bend Police Department responded to 460 SE Woodland Blvd for a reported motor vehicle crash. When the officers arrived, they found a burgundy Chevrolet Impala crashed in the front yard of the Woodland residence.
As the officers exited their patrol vehicles, the lone occupant of the Impala drove away. The driver led officers on a vehicle pursuit through the surrounding neighborhood. During the pursuit, the driver crashed into another yard, located at 160 SE 4th Street. The driver continued to attempt to elude officers after the second crash.
Officers lost sight of the vehicle briefly, but they located the vehicle and driver a short time later at 160 SE 3rd Street. The driver was taken into custody and identified as a 17 year old Bend resident. The driver was released with a citation for the following charges:
Driving Under the Influence of Intoxicants
Attempt to Elude
Reckless Driving
Hit and Run for damages at both the SE 4th Street and SE Woodland addresses

Police are not releasing the name of the suspect.
